Icons of grandeur: Cesar Ritz and the grand hotel


Grand hotels emerged in the nineteenth century when train travel gave the wealthy easy access to fashionable spa resorts and the great capitals of the world. The name Ritz encapsulates their essence. It was César Ritz who gave the world not only faultless service – he coined the phrase 'the customer is never wrong' - but also new standards of hotel design.
